Punitive damages or exemplary damages means damages assessed in addition to actual damages as a form of punishment when a defendant has acted with actual or legal malice rather than mere negligence, which is established by showing wrongful conduct committed with the willful or reckless disregard for the rights of another. Iowa court rules allow commencement of a class action only if the class is so numerous or so constituted that joinder of all members, whether or not otherwise required or permitted, is impracticable, and there is a question of law or fact common to the class.
